
The Board Game Design Lab
The Board Game Design Lab was created for one purpose: to help you design great games people love. To accomplish that goal, this podcast interviews designers, publishers, and board game insiders on specific topics related to game design. I don’t waste time talking about recently played games or pop culture. Instead, the show does a deep dive into subjects that I hope you’ll find extremely valuable as you progress through your game design journey.

Designing Set Collection Games with Steve Finn
Steve Finn, founder of Dr. Finn’s Games, discusses how to design set collection games. Steve has designed a ton of games with this mechanism including Biblios, Herbaceous, and Sunset over Water, so he has a lot to say on the topic.
